Shares of Dollarama Inc. (TSE:DOL – Get Free Report) have been assigned a consensus rating of “Moderate Buy” from the twelve brokerages that are currently covering the firm, Marketbeat.com reports. Four research analysts have rated the stock with a hold rating, six have given a buy rating and two have given a strong buy rating to the company. The average 12 month price objective among brokerages that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is C$186.36.
A number of equities analysts have commented on DOL shares. BMO Capital Markets boosted their price objective on Dollarama from C$170.00 to C$215.00 in a research note on Thursday, June 12th. Scotiabank boosted their price objective on Dollarama from C$175.00 to C$210.00 in a research note on Thursday, June 12th. Desjardins boosted their price objective on Dollarama from C$165.00 to C$185.00 and gave the stock a “buy” rating in a research note on Tuesday, June 10th. UBS Group boosted their price objective on Dollarama from C$165.00 to C$196.00 in a research note on Thursday, June 12th. Finally, National Bank Financial raised Dollarama from a “hold” rating to a “strong-buy” rating in a research note on Thursday, March 27th.

Dollarama Increases Dividend
The company also recently declared a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, May 9th. Stockholders of record on Friday, May 9th were paid a dividend of $0.1058 per share. This represents a $0.42 annualized dividend and a dividend yield of 0.22%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Thursday, April 17th. This is a positive change from Dollarama’s previous quarterly dividend of $0.09. Dollarama’s dividend payout ratio is 9.42%.
Insider Activity
In related news, Senior Officer Mark Di Pesa sold 1,350 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Wednesday, April 23rd. The stock was sold at an average price of C$173.51, for a total value of C$234,234.45. Also, Senior Officer Geoffrey Peter Robillard sold 28,000 shares of the company’s stock in a transaction dated Friday, April 11th. The shares were sold at an average price of C$160.00, for a total value of C$4,480,000.00. Insiders have sold 33,481 shares of company stock valued at $5,508,667 over the last 90 days. 2.23% of the stock is owned by company insiders.
Dollarama Company Profile
Dollarama Inc is a Canada-based company principally engaged in operating discount retail stores. The company provides a broad range of everyday consumer products, general merchandise, and seasonal items, with merchandise at low fixed price points. General merchandise and consumer products jointly account for the majority of the company’s product offerings.
